Abeer Qassim Hamza al-Janabi was an Iraqi Muslim schoolgirl gang-raped and murdered alongside her family by white American Christian soldiers in her home in March 2006. And everyone needs to know her name.
The details will shock you to the core. But it’s important to know her story, especially now because the same far right who justify the targeting of Muslims at home need reminding of what they did and celebrated abroad.
In 2006, during the US led occupation of Iraq, US soldiers based at a checkpoint in the village of Yusufiyah began sexually harassing 14 year old Abeer on her trips to school.
Several times the soldiers even entered her house and made gestures towards Abeer. But the father didn’t think it too serious as she was just a schoolgirl.
However, on 12 March, Abeer was told to stay at home to stay home with her parents, along with her sister, while her two brothers went to school, to keep her safe from the lecherous soldiers.
The family was poor. They all lived in a one-bedroom rental house. But it was home.
Who could have known on that fateful day that Abeer would have been far safer on the war torn streets of Baghdad than her own home. They all would have.
In broad daylight, 5 soldiers from 502 Infantry regiment forcibly entered the al-Janabi family home. The soldiers separated Abeer from her parents and her six-year-old sister (Hadeel). Ringleader, Steven Green, shot and killed the mother (Fakhriyah), father (Qasim), and younger sister after trying them up, while Abeer screamed for help, before participating in her gang-rape. Abeer heard the shots that killed her parents and sister as they raped her. Green subsequently shot Abeer in the head several times. The soldiers set her body and the house on fire to cover up the crimes.
The two boys were the only survivors from the family, because they’d been at school.
The US soldiers lied to cover up their crimes, claiming Sunni insurgents were responsible. But the truth came out soon enough.
The culprits were eventually tried, convicted and given long sentences.
